Combinations

#09e4bc complementary

Colors that are opposite to each other, forming a contrasting pair.

#09e4bc splitComplementary

A base color and two secondary colors adjacent to its complementary color, offering high contrast with less tension.

#09e4bc triadic

Three colors evenly spaced around the color wheel, providing vibrant and balanced color schemes.

#09e4bc tetradic

Four colors forming a rectangle on the color wheel, consisting of two complementary color pairs for rich and diverse palettes.

#09e4bc analogousComplementary

A combination of analogous colors with one complementary color, creating a harmonious yet dynamic palette.

#09e4bc analogous

Colors that are next to each other on the color wheel, producing serene and comfortable designs.

Shades

#09e4bc Light Tints

A series of lighter variations of the base color, created by mixing it with increasing amounts of white.

#09e4bc Gray Shades

A collection of shades that blend the base color with gray, resulting in more muted and subdued tones.

#09e4bc Dark Shades

Darker versions of the base color, achieved by mixing it with increasing amounts of black.

#09e4bc Red Shades

A gradient of colors formed by mixing the base color with red, producing warmer and more intense hues.

#09e4bc Green Shades

A range of colors generated by blending the base color with green, resulting in fresher and more vibrant tones.

#09e4bc Blue Shades

A spectrum of colors created by mixing the base color with blue, yielding cooler and more calming shades.
